I recently received a Mantua 0-6-0 from my Brother's family as a birthday gift. After installing a N scale decoder and test running, I found the rigid suspension derailed everywhere. The middle driver is blind, but I'm not totally sure if that hurts or helps. Anyways, I've started a project to add a sprung suspension to the rear two axles. I'm doing that by removing the thick metal bearings and crafting a thinner brass bearing. The new bearings will have some room to move up and down. I also drilled some recesses in the frame to add springs that will press against the bearing. I'm not doing the geared axle just yet because I'm not sure if that will cause issues with mesh between the gear and worm. Has anyone played around with the suspension on one of these before?
